How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Georgetown?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Georgetown Studio Apartments | $1,174 | $800 | $1,374 |
Georgetown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,220 | $730 | $1,817 |
| Georgetown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,452 | $858 | $3,950 |
| Georgetown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,831 | $854 | $3,015 |
| Georgetown 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,845 | $1,845 | $1,845 |

Largest Available Georgetown 1 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Georgetown, KY is found at Georgetown Oaks Apartments in the Adena Ridge neighborhood and is 800 square feet priced from $1,125. Overlook at Elkhorn Creek has the second largest 1 Bedroom, which is sized at 768 square feet and currently listed start at $1,072. Here is today’s list of the largest available 1 Bedroom units in Georgetown: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Georgetown Oaks Apartments | One Bedroom | 800 Sq Ft | $1,125 |
| Overlook at Elkhorn Creek | Overlook III - 1x1 | 768 Sq Ft | $1,072 |
| Alcove at Russell | 1 Bedroom | 751 Sq Ft | $1,075 |
| Kearney Ridge - Affordable Housing | One Bedroom | 734 Sq Ft | $885 |
| The MarQ | One Bedroom w/garage | 723 Sq Ft | $1,485 |
| The Mill at Georgetown | Bentley Flat | 698 Sq Ft | $1,213 |
| Meadowthorpe Landing - Senior Housing | One Bedroom | 660 Sq Ft | $770 |
| 1901 Apartments | 1BR - 1BTH Enhanced | 650 Sq Ft | $945 |
| Senior Housing 55+ - Christian Towers II | Standard | 625 Sq Ft | $992 |
| Georgetown Flats | 101 | 0 Sq Ft | $1,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Georgetown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Georgetown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Georgetown is $1,220.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Georgetown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Georgetown is a 800 square feet unit starting from $1,125 at Georgetown Oaks Apartments.
What is the average size for Georgetown 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Georgetown is currently 681 sq ft.
